아마존에서 mongodb
–아마존에서 몽고디비
robomongo로 실행하는 법–
ec2 user 접속해서
- 아마존 푸티로 접속 해서
mongod –dbpath ./db
하면 몽고db가 뜸
- robo mongo 에서
– connection manager
– auth meghod 를 privarte 키로바꾸고 연결하면 됨
안되면 security group 에서 커스텀 tcp룰 해서 port range 를 27017 만들어야함
– 그다음 연결 …..
#ec2 #mongodb
mongod 를 서비스로 사용할때
vim /etc/mongod.conf
mongod.conf 를 참조 하기 때문에 여기있는 conf파일을 읽어 서 작동 시킨다. 그래서 여기있는 bindIp 가 설정이 안되어 있어서 내 t아카데미 pc로는 접속이 안됐다. 그래서 bindIP를 pc ip 등록하고, 일단 은 test를 위해서 0.0.0.0으로 설정을했다.
ps -ef |grep mongo
vim /etc/mongod.conf
/etc/init.d/mongod restart
/——————————————————/
#ec2 #mongodb
mongod 를 서비스로 사용할때 in ec2_amazone_linux
cd /etc/init.d 여기에 들어가면 켜질때 실행되는 것들이 여기에 나와있따.
여기에 등록하려면
cd /etc/init.d/ 로가서
./mongod start을 해주면된다.
sudo su – 로 루트권한에서 작업이가능하다.
ntsysv 하면 서비스로 동작하는거 볼수가 있다.
vim /etc/mongod.conf
mongod.conf 를 참조 하기 때문에 여기있는 conf파일을 읽어 서 작동 시킨다. 그래서 여기있는 bindIp 가 설정이 안되어 있어서 내 t아카데미 pc로는 접속이 안됐다. 그래서 bindIP를 pc ip 등록하고, 일단 은 test를 위해서 0.0.0.0으로 설정을했다.
ps -ef |grep mongod <<- 프로세스 중에 mongo 인거 grep으로 보여준다.
vim /etc/mongod.conf
/etc/init.d/mongod restart
mongod 9019 1 0 02:08 ? 00:00:01 /usr/bin/mongod -f /etc/mongod.conf
root 9136 8702 0 02:23 pts/1 00:00:00 grep –color=auto mongod
그림에서 -f 가 저 컨피규어 파일을 참조하고 있다는??? 말이라는??
mongod가 ….ㅊ참조하고있다.
아마존에서 몽고디비
robomongo로 실행하는 법